CHAPTER 1 - MARKET SUMMARY

Market Overview

The Indonesia Health Tech Market combines consumer telemedicine, digital pharmacy, healthcare SaaS, electronic medical records, connected monitoring and clinical-data exchange. Demand rests on a population of 284.67 million in 2025 and an increasingly digital care journey, creating substantial addressable volumes for virtual consultations, prescription fulfillment, provider software and recurring health-management services.

Commercial activity is concentrated in Greater Jakarta and the wider Java corridor. Java accounted for 55.65% of Indonesia's population in 2025, giving providers a dense combination of patients, hospitals, clinics, pharmacies, technology talent and enterprise buyers. Jakarta-based health-tech operators can therefore achieve higher partnership density and lower service-delivery friction before extending nationally through mobile-first channels.

Future Outlook

The Indonesia Health Tech Market is projected to expand from USD 1,500 million in 2025 to USD 4,369 million by 2032, representing a forecast CAGR of 16.50%. The historical market expanded at approximately 24.1% annually during 2020-2025 as virtual consultation, medicine delivery and digital health education moved rapidly into mainstream use. Future growth is expected to moderate from pandemic-era levels while remaining structurally strong because electronic medical records, interoperability services, hybrid care, remote monitoring and enterprise SaaS contracts generate recurring revenue. Greater monetization depth should increasingly matter more than first-time application downloads.

By 2032, value creation is expected to shift toward enterprise-grade healthcare information systems, API-based integration, chronic-care programs and embedded payer or pharmacy workflows. Cloud deployment will gain share as multi-site clinics and hospitals require scalable infrastructure, while hybrid models will remain relevant for organizations requiring tighter local control of sensitive clinical information. The 16.50% forecast CAGR assumes continued SATUSEHAT adoption, expansion of digital services beyond Java and steady improvement in monetized health-tech accounts. Data-protection compliance, regional connectivity gaps and provider implementation capacity remain the principal constraints capable of moderating the base trajectory.

Historical Market Performance (2020-2025)

The strongest historical annual increase occurred in 2021, when market value expanded by 31.4%. Growth subsequently normalized to 25.4% in 2022, 24.4% in 2023 and 22.0% in 2024 as virtual care shifted from pandemic-driven necessity to recurring healthcare behavior. The 2025 increase of 17.6% marked a structural transition toward enterprise contracts, electronic records and integrated pharmacy or insurer workflows. The 2020-2025 market trajectory reconciles to an approximately 24.1% historical CAGR, with consumer platforms initially leading adoption and institutional digitization increasingly supporting revenue quality.

Forecast Market Outlook (2025-2032)

Forecast market value is modeled to reach USD 4,369 million by 2032, implying a 16.50% CAGR from the 2025 base. Annual value growth is expected to stabilize near 16.5% as penetration rises but monetization improves through SaaS contracts, interoperability, remote monitoring and embedded healthcare transactions. The commercial mix should gradually shift from episodic teleconsultations toward recurring provider and payer infrastructure. By the later forecast years, market value is expected to grow faster than user-account expansion, signaling rising revenue per monetized account and a larger contribution from complex enterprise health technology.

Monetized Digital Health Accounts

30 million accounts, 2025, Indonesia. Expanding monetized accounts improves cross-selling potential across consultations, pharmacy and chronic-care programs. Indonesia had approximately 229.4 million internet users in 2025, leaving substantial headroom between overall connectivity and paid health-tech participation.

SATUSEHAT-Integrated Facilities

34,463 facilities, October 2025, Indonesia. Integration expands demand for electronic records, APIs, security and managed-data services. SATUSEHAT explicitly uses HL7 FHIR interoperability, creating standardized technical requirements for vendors serving hospitals, clinics and associated healthcare organizations.

Digital Care Transactions

232 million modeled transactions, 2025, Indonesia. Transaction density supports commissions, subscriptions and repeat-care monetization. Indonesia's Free Health Check program reached more than 100 million citizens by May 2026, illustrating the scale at which digitally captured health interactions can expand preventive and follow-up workflows.

Key Segmentation Takeaways

Comprehensive analysis across all extracted segmentation dimensions providing insights into market structure, consumer preferences, and distribution patterns.

Solution Type

Solution Type remains the dominant segmentation dimension because revenue economics differ significantly across telemedicine, pharmacy fulfillment, clinical software and connected care. Telemedicine and Virtual Care remains the broadest consumer-facing category, while Health Information and Management Systems offers longer contracts, recurring institutional revenue and higher switching costs as electronic records and interoperability become mandatory operating requirements.

Deployment Model

Deployment Model is the fastest-growing dimension as providers migrate from isolated systems toward Cloud-Based SaaS and Hybrid and API-Enabled Deployment. Multi-site clinic operations, national data exchange and insurer connectivity favor scalable architectures. Hybrid platforms are particularly attractive for hospitals seeking local governance over sensitive information while connecting selected clinical workflows, patient records and reporting functions with national infrastructure.

Growth Drivers, Challenges & Opportunities

Comprehensive analysis of key factors shaping the Indonesia Health Tech Market, including growth catalysts, operational challenges, and emerging opportunities across healthcare delivery, digital infrastructure and consumer services.

Growth Drivers

National Electronic Health Record Integration

  • Minister of Health Regulation No. 24 of 2022 established the electronic medical-record framework, forcing providers to modernize clinical documentation and creating recurring implementation, subscription and maintenance revenue for compliant software vendors. Regulation No. 24 became effective in 2022, Indonesia.
  • SATUSEHAT uses HL7 FHIR to standardize health-data exchange, increasing demand for APIs, terminology mapping and interoperability engineering. One national interoperability standard, 2026, Indonesia reduces integration fragmentation for hospitals and clinics.
  • The Ministry of Health recorded 34,463 integrated facilities on 27 October 2025, demonstrating that digitization has moved beyond pilot deployments and into a scaled implementation cycle benefiting health-information-system and cybersecurity suppliers.

Mobile-First Healthcare Access

  • Indonesia had approximately 229.4 million internet users in 2025, supporting nationwide acquisition for teleconsultation, digital pharmacy and preventive-care applications without equivalent expansion of physical healthcare branches.
  • Internet penetration rose from 79.5% in 2024 to 80.66% in 2025, showing continued connectivity gains even after pandemic acceleration; consumer platforms can therefore expand through deeper engagement and cross-selling rather than relying only on first-time internet adoption.
  • Halodoc had already surpassed 20 million monthly active users in 2023, demonstrating that an Indonesian platform can achieve national-scale health engagement and supporting further monetization through pharmacy, diagnostics and insurance-linked services.

Preventive Screening and Longitudinal Data

  • The Free Health Check program launched in February 2025 and reached more than 100 million citizens by May 2026, generating a large digital screening dataset that creates opportunities for risk stratification, follow-up and care coordination.
  • Indonesia faces an estimated 1.09 million tuberculosis cases annually, creating demand for digital surveillance, screening, remote follow-up and integration between public-health systems and patient records.
  • By 2026, the Ministry was integrating screening data with national disease-management systems, converting population-scale prevention into longitudinal digital workflows. Bidirectional CKG-SITB integration began in April 2026, creating a model applicable to other chronic and infectious diseases.

Market Challenges

Uneven Digital Infrastructure

  • Approximately 19.34% of the population remained outside measured internet penetration in 2025, constraining purely digital care models in remote and lower-connectivity areas and increasing the importance of assisted or hybrid service delivery.
  • Indonesia operates across a highly dispersed archipelago, while the Health Systems Strengthening Project covers 10,000+ primary-care facilities and 560+ hospitals, highlighting the operational complexity of deploying standardized technology across heterogeneous sites.
  • The Ministry reported that regional SATUSEHAT implementation varies with infrastructure and workforce readiness. 34,463 facilities were integrated by October 2025, but continued implementation gaps make training and on-site support material cost items for vendors.

Data Privacy and Cybersecurity Compliance

  • Indonesia's Personal Data Protection Law explicitly classifies health data as specific personal data under Law No. 27 of 2022, increasing governance, consent, security and breach-response requirements for health-tech operators.
  • SATUSEHAT requires standardized technical and security mechanisms, making integration more defensible but also raising vendor development costs. National security and technical specifications apply to connected systems in 2026.
  • Data-localization and access-control requirements increase cloud architecture complexity. SATUSEHAT's Free Health Check privacy framework states that storage infrastructure is located within Indonesia, reinforcing the strategic importance of compliant domestic hosting and governance.

Provider Adoption and Workflow Change

  • Indonesia has 10,292 puskesmas, meaning vendor success requires deployment models capable of supporting a large primary-care base with widely differing IT capabilities and workflow maturity.
  • As of 30 June 2025, Indonesia had 3,235 registered hospitals, expanding the institutional opportunity but also creating fragmented procurement, legacy-system and integration requirements that extend implementation cycles.
  • Research on Indonesian EMR implementations identified workflow gains but continued implementation constraints. Documented case studies reported approximately 15-20 minutes of patient waiting-time savings, showing that ROI can be material when change management succeeds.

Market Opportunities

Enterprise Interoperability and Healthcare SaaS

  • Subscription licensing, implementation, API integration and managed support create recurring enterprise revenue around the 34,463-facility integrated base in 2025, favoring vendors with healthcare-specific SaaS and regulatory expertise.
  • Hospitals, clinics and specialist EMR providers benefit as SATUSEHAT standardizes interoperability through HL7 FHIR, allowing third-party software to connect to a common national exchange instead of building fully bespoke interfaces.
  • Opportunity realization requires stronger provider onboarding, terminology mapping and cybersecurity capability. Indonesia still has 10,292 puskesmas, creating a long institutional digitization runway beyond large urban hospitals.

AI-Assisted Screening and Clinical Decision Support

  • AI screening creates monetizable opportunities in imaging analysis, risk stratification and clinical workflow support as national programs generate structured datasets covering 100+ million screened citizens by May 2026.
  • Technology vendors, hospitals and diagnostic networks benefit as government research increasingly supports AI use in disease detection. In 2026, BKPK specifically referenced AI and near point-of-care testing for tuberculosis case detection.
  • Scaled deployment requires validated clinical algorithms, auditability and risk governance. Indonesia's national AI planning during 2026-2029 includes healthcare screening use cases, reinforcing policy momentum while increasing requirements for responsible implementation.

Embedded Pharmacy, Insurance and Employer Health

  • Consultation fees, prescription commissions, employer subscriptions and insured-care integrations increase revenue per acquired customer across a potential digital audience of 229.4 million internet users in 2025.
  • Digital pharmacy operators can leverage physical fulfillment. K24Klik reports collaboration with more than 850 K-24 pharmacy outlets, illustrating how online ordering can be paired with distributed inventory and last-mile access.
  • Integrated commercial models require licensed fulfillment, auditable prescribing and consent controls because health information is protected as specific personal data under Law No. 27 of 2022. Compliance capability therefore becomes a competitive differentiator rather than only a cost item.

CHAPTER 9 - Competitive Landscape

Competitive Landscape Overview

The market is moderately concentrated among large consumer platforms but fragmented across electronic records, clinic SaaS, digital pharmacy, mental health and interoperability. Clinical governance, provider networks, funding, trusted brands and SATUSEHAT integration capability create material entry barriers.
